Bloomberg: Zardari Says Pakistan Needs International Help to Sustain
Nov.
4 (Bloomberg) -- Pakistan needs international support
to maintain its fight to defeat the Taliban and ensure the
country's development, President Asif Ali Zardari said, as the
army tries to clear the South Waziristan region of militants.
